Output 44656e1ecb3f57722252057f64b803fb1bdf5a9c16eab5c3f693f805efc26aba:1

value
5368490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d6e16b6991c2f43997ac5d4022aa9c438a55a9 OP_EQUAL
address
3KdonJcjVDra4MVPw9ZwKxEsF4cP2uf9Vn
transaction
44656e1ecb3f57722252057f64b803fb1bdf5a9c16eab5c3f693f805efc26aba
spent
true